A Woman Lost Box Set: A Clueless Woman, A Woman Lost, A Woman Ignored by T.B. Markinson

This is a wonderfully written contemporary romance about a woman who doesn't really know what she wants. Something normal, right? Despite the fact that the main character is rich and successful, her problems have nothing to do with that. She needs to learn to be secure enough in herself to accept love from others and learn to leave all the bitterness behind.

The struggle of the main character, Lizzie, in finding herself and all the happening really got me hooked. On a funny note, I could say that I felt often hungry reading about all the meals in the story.
The story is presented from Lizzie's point of view. I admired her occasional sarcasm, especially during her regular meetings with Ethan. I admit at times I didn't resonate with her but that is fine. Everyone is different and each and every one of us, in fiction or in reality, has its own past; sometimes a dark one.
I loved Sarah’s character and I do believe she was the perfect match for Lizzie. At times I couldn't understand how could she tolerate everything Lizzie had said, done or didn't do? Opposite attracts, right? I loved seeing how Lizzie and Sarah met and fell in love. With a good number of necessarily steamy scenes, a lot of humor and heartbreaking scenes, the plot flows smoothly as Lizzie tugs us along, enveloping us in her world and taking us on a whirling emotional ride. An easy and enjoyable read.

Type of reader: Readers of contemporary lesbian romance fiction with a strong voice, fantastic writing, deep character development, and an engrossing story.

My rating: 5/5.
